Any body with Hashimoto and with the Whole30 has seen any improvement?

I have Hashimoto's Thyroiditis and I have seen improvement in my TSH levels on Whole30.

Can you describe what you mean by loosing weight and not being able to eat fruit? I'm not familiar with how either of those two things relate to Hashimoto's Thyroiditis; and I'm not clear what you are specifically concerned about in each case.

But generally speaking, I do experience that my thyroid function, if not my overall autoimmune system, is in better shape during/after Whole30. I hope that you can find some help here on the forums and some relief for what may be troubling you.

I second that! Mine is only mild - in the early stages I guess but I had to decrease my thyroid meds after my first Whole30 as my T4 had shot up out of range. I haven't really lost much weight, maybe a few pounds but I feel much less sluggish and "weighed down". I no longer need to have a day in bed a couple of times a month - yay that's 2 whole extra Sundays a month! :)

After 2 weeks of my w30 I stopped taking my meds. I have Hashimotos. After being off them for a month I got tested and my dr is recommending staying off meds! I'm not experiencing any symptoms :-)

I did my w30 with the auto immune protocol for 45 days. I got off track during my reintroduction phase and am consuming aip foods again. I'm going to pay attention to symptoms and if they come up again i will eliminate the aip foods again to see if that helps.

I won't blame my thyroid for lack of losing weight ever since I've never been the best with healthy eating or exercising. Even now, my eating is totally different but I'm still lacking exercise.

Baby steps.
